Beeswax Wrap Co.


Beeswax Wrap is a British B Corp that makes an eco-friendly and reusable alternative to plastic wrap. These amazing wraps are used to cover food to keep it safe and fresh and come in a variety of shapes, sizes and colours! Beeswax Wrap co guarantee that their wraps will last up to a year so this means that you won’t have to worry about recycling.

They are made from a mixture of beeswax, pine resin and organic jojoba oil. What about if you’re vegan you ask? Not to worry, Beeswax Wrap co also makes vegan wraps which are made with a secret mix of plant-based and vegan friendly waxes!

Beeswax wraps are easy to clean and as they are sticky and malleable they can take shape around any bowl or food product!

Stasher


Stasher are a Bcorp on a mission. As they say “What started as an endlessly reusable, non-toxic silicone storage bag has exploded into a global mission that’s preventing over a billion single-use plastic bags from entering our oceans and landfills.”

These reusable bags are made from Platinum Silicone which does not deteriorate over time. We love how they are literally endlessly reusable and not only do they withstand the coldest freezers, you can also cook with them!

But wait… the list goes on, they are also dishwasher friendly and can go in the microwave! Stasher bags are completely free of BPA, BPS, lead, latex, and phthalates which means they are completely food safe and have passed every food safety test in the US and Europe!

Stasher also works closely with high-impact nonprofits like Surfrider and 5 Gyers. So far, Stasher has sold millions of bags preventing over 1 billion single-use plastic bags from entering our oceans and landfills. Which we think is pretty amazing!

So now we have gone through our fave alternatives to single use plastic products, here are a few things to make sure you never have to worry about buying single use plastic bags again!

Leave tote bags in every location you might need them so you don't have to buy single use plastic bags again! I keep a few in my car, by the front door and even some at work just in case! The beauty of these bags is that they fold into virtually nothing!

When it comes to reusable water bottles like the Chilly’s bottle, I would suggest always keeping them on you! After all, hydration is key! Plus they look so cute and I do truly believe they are pretty much part of an outfit, think of it as an extra accessory!

As for the kitchen products, well that's pretty self explanatory BUT don't feel like you can't take either of our suggested kitchen things on holiday with you, actually we would encourage that! Here is another idea, if you go out for dinner and need a doggy bag, don't be ashamed to take your reusable silicone bag out and get the waiters to pack your food in that!
